Raspberry Pi: Теперь пользователи могут получить значительный прирост производительности всего за 100 строк кода
Raspberry Pi 5 - это очень универсальный одноплатный компьютер, в основном благодаря широким возможностям подключения и значительно возросшая вычислительная мощность по сравнению с предыдущими поколениями также играет свою роль. В сфере информационных технологий нередко производительность платформы со временем увеличивается в результате обновления и оптимизации прошивки. Именно это произошло с Raspberry Pi 5.
За увеличением производительности стоит патч для ядра Linux, представленный Твртко Урсулином. Состоящий примерно из 100 строк кода, он относительно короткий, но может многое предложить в плане потенциального увеличения производительности. Технически говоря, прошивка улучшает управление памятью Raspberry Pi 5, разделяя физическую оперативную память на подобласти, что, по сути, позволяет использовать память более эффективно.
Поскольку это изменение относится к оперативной памяти, а не к SSD или eMMC-накопителям, оно напрямую влияет на производительность. В Geekbench это приводит к увеличению производительности отдельных ядер на 6%. Производительность многоядерных процессоров увеличивается на впечатляющие 20%. Такой прирост производительности очень значителен и может иметь большое значение в некоторых приложениях. Новый код в настоящее время проходит проверку и, вероятно, скоро будет широко доступен. Насколько дополнительный прирост производительности, показанный в синтетических бенчмарках, будет заметен в реальных приложениях, также во многом зависит от конкретного сценария использования.